Police and partner agencies continue search for missing person

January 21, 2022
Whitehorse, Yukon

News release

People using trails around the Yukon River or around downtown Whitehorse likely noticed the searchers on the trails and the helicopter flying low over the area as Yukon RCMP, Yukon Search and Rescue, Whitehorse Fire and Protective Services, and other partner agencies continue the search for missing person Deanna Bailey.

Starting in the evening of January 20, 2022, Whitehorse RCMP general duty officers engaged with Yukon RCMP Police Dog Service (PDS) and with Yukon Search and Rescue (YSAR) for assistance in the investigation. After a pause overnight to ensure the safety of searchers, RCMP and YSAR resumed the search at daybreak with further assistance from Whitehorse Fire and Capital Helicopters.

Police cannot provide information at this time about how or why Ms. Bailey came to be a missing person.

Cpl. Cam Long, Yukon RCMP search and rescue coordinator, said that the support for this search has been encouraging to investigators.

"We have had incredible turnout from YSAR volunteers and other agencies in our searches," says Cpl. Long. "We appreciate the expertise provided by all of the partner agencies who have been engaged."

Investigators also hope to follow up with a man who may have spoken with Ms. Bailey near the trails by the Yukon River sometime on January 20. He was described as being approximately 60 years old, with grey hair, and was driving a maroon vehicle. The man is not a suspect and is not believed to have been involved in Ms. Bailey's disappearance. However, he may be able to provide relevant information to police.

Anyone with information about Ms. Bailey is encouraged to contact Whitehorse RCMP.

"Any amateur searchers are encouraged to reach out to police, YSAR, or other agencies who have tools, equipment, and safety training for rescue operations, especially around cold, fast-moving water," says Cpl. Long.
